TripleWave: Spreading RDF Streams on the Web
@inproceedings{Mauri2016TripleWaveSR, title={TripleWave: Spreading RDF Streams on the Web}, author={Andrea Mauri and Jean-Paul Calbimonte and D. Dell'Aglio and Marco Balduini and Marco Brambilla and Emanuele Della Valle and Karl Aberer}, booktitle={SEMWEB}, year={2016} }
Processing data streams is increasingly gaining momentum, given the need to process these flows of information in real-time and at Web scale. In this context, RDF Stream Processing (RSP) and Stream Reasoning (SR) have emerged as solutions to combine semantic technologies with stream and event processing techniques. Research in these areas has proposed an ecosystem of solutions to query, reason and perform real-time processing over heterogeneous and distributed data streams on the Web. However…
56 Citations
Processing of RDF Stream Data
- Computer Science
- 2018
This chapter provides an overview on how requirements to support the processing on RDF stream data are addressed in the current state-of-the-art of RDF Stream Data processing.
Real-Time Semantic Web Data Stream Processing Using Storm
- Computer Science2020 International Conference on Computing and Information Technology (ICCIT-1441)
- 2020
This paper presents a system for managing RDF data flows in real-time, the system contains two parts, the first manages the storage of RDFData and the second process the data that comes in real time, and combines these news data with old ones to respond to requests from users, programs, and software agents.
Stream Containers for Resource-oriented RDF Stream Processing
- Computer Science
- 2022
This work introduces Stream Containers inspired by the Linked Data Platform as an alternative way to process RDF streams that can lead to a better distribution of load and thus to better worldwide scalability.
On a Web of Data Streams
- Computer ScienceDeSemWeb@ISWC
- 2017
A set of requirements related to the creation of a web of RDF stream processors is defined, which are then used to analyse the current state of the art, and to build a novel proposal, WeSP, which addresses these concerns.
On the Semantics of Tpf-qs towards Publishing and Querying rdf Streams at Web-scale
- Computer ScienceSEMANTiCS
- 2018
Year : 2017 On a Web of Data
- Computer Science
- 2018
A set of requirements related to the creation of a web of RDF stream processors is defined, which are then used to analyse the current state of the art, and to build a novel proposal, WeSP, which addresses these concerns.
RSPLab: RDF Stream Processing Benchmarking Made Easy
- Computer ScienceSEMWEB
- 2017
This paper presents RSPLab, an infrastructure that reduces the effort required to design and execute reproducible experiments as well as share their results, and provides a programmatic environment to deploy in the cloud RDF Streams and RSP engines and continuously monitor their performances and collect statistics.
Stream Processing: The Matrix Revolutions
- Computer ScienceSSWS@ISWC
- 2018
This work developed a system that parses SPARQL queries using the Apache Jena parser and transforms them to Apache Flink topologies, which enabled the integration of matrices in Jena and therefore allowed to mix graphs, relational, and linear algebra in an RDF graph.
Engineering of Web Stream Processing Applications
- Computer ScienceReasoning Web
- 2018
This tutorial intends to survey existing research outcomes from the Stream Reasoning/RDF Stream Processing that arise in querying and reasoning on a variety of highly dynamic data, and introduce stream reasoning techniques as powerful tools to use when addressing a data-centric problem characterized by variety and velocity.
VoCaLS: Vocabulary and Catalog of Linked Streams
- Computer ScienceSEMWEB
- 2018
The Vocabulary & Catalog of Linked Streams (VoCaLS) is a three-module ontology to publish streaming data following Linked Data principles, describe streaming services and track the provenance of stream processing.
References
SHOWING 1-10 OF 16 REFERENCES
Where Are the RDF Streams?: On Deploying RDF Streams on the Web of Data with TripleWave
- Computer ScienceSEMWEB
- 2015
This paper implemented and deployed TripleWave: an approach for publishing existing streams on the Web as RDF streams, using mappings to perform live transformation of data, and following the Linked Data principles.
EP-SPARQL: a unified language for event processing and stream reasoning
- Computer ScienceWWW
- 2011
This work proposes Event Processing SPARQL (EP-SPARQL) as a new language for complex events and Stream Reasoning and provides syntax and formal semantics of the language and devise an effective execution model for the proposed formalism.
Ztreamy: A middleware for publishing semantic streams on the Web
- Computer ScienceJ. Web Semant.
- 2014
C-SPARQL: a Continuous Query Language for RDF Data Streams
- Computer ScienceInt. J. Semantic Comput.
- 2010
C-SPARQL is defined, an extension of SPARQL whose distinguishing feature is the support of continuous queries, i.e. queries registered over RDF data streams and then continuously executed.
A middleware framework for scalable management of linked streams
- Computer ScienceJ. Web Semant.
- 2012
A Native and Adaptive Approach for Unified Processing of Linked Streams and Linked Data
- Computer ScienceSEMWEB
- 2011
This paper presents CQELS (Continuous Query Evaluation over Linked Streams), a native and adaptive query processor for unified query processing over linked Stream Data and Linked Data, and demonstrates the efficiency of this approach.
Real-Time RDF Extraction from Unstructured Data Streams
- Computer ScienceSEMWEB
- 2013
This paper addresses the problem of the actuality of the Web of Data by presenting an approach that allows extracting RDF triples from unstructured data streams and employs statistical methods in combination with deduplication, disambiguation and unsupervised as well as supervised machine learning techniques to create a knowledge base that reflects the content of the input streams.
Enabling Query Technologies for the Semantic Sensor Web
- Computer ScienceInt. J. Semantic Web Inf. Syst.
- 2012
The authors propose an ontology-based approach for providing data access and query capabilities to streaming data sources, allowing users to express their needs at a conceptual level, independent of implementation and language-specific details.
The Graph of Things: A step towards the Live Knowledge Graph of connected things
- Computer ScienceJ. Web Semant.
- 2016
A Web-based Platform for Dynamic Integration of Heterogeneous Data
- Computer ScienceiiWAS
- 2014
Linked Widgets are defined as user-driven modules which support users in accessing, processing, integrating, and visualizing different kinds of data and can compose and share ad-hoc applications that combine Open Data sources in a creative manner.